Wildlife Rescue values work-life balance; We provide numerous values-driven perks and benefits to support our employees in being their best selves both in and out of the workplace. **Position Profile** The Donor Stewardship Specialist is a full-time, permanent position requiring 40 hours per week. You will be a strategic member of a talented team that enhances a broad spectrum of stewardship within our growing donor community. Key responsibilities include overseeing the development of Wildlife Rescue by further promoting all levels of donor gifts. This role emphasizes nurturing the alignment of values between the donor and Wildlife Rescue and identifying ways for donors to engage in advancing the mission. **Wage** $58,240 to $62,400 annually, depending on experience and expertise. **Who YOU are** You embrace every opportunity to share new ideas and innovative approaches for a charity guided by our Mission, Vision, and Values, which we embody each day. You possess at least three to five years of diverse experience in developing comprehensive gift planning strategies to enhance individual donor relationships. Additionally, you have significant experience with donor CRMs, preferably with extensive knowledge of Salesforce donor data systems. **Who WE are** Founded in 1979, the Wildlife Rescue Association of BC is a leader in rehabilitating wild animals and is committed to educating the public on coexisting peacefully with wildlife. Based in Burnaby, BC, we are the busiest wildlife rehabilitation center in western Canada, admitting over 5,000 animal patients each year. **Employee Benefits and Perks** - Funding for professional development and career growth opportunities - Starts with three weeks of paid vacation - A competitive, extended medical and dental benefits plan, which includes: - Teladoc medical services - Employee Life insurance - Travel protection outside of Canada - Access to a variety of paramedical health services, including counselling, chiropractors, massage therapists and more **Who makes up our ADVANCEMENT team?** The Advancement program features a multidisciplinary team that includes Marketing, Communications, and Fundraising initiatives. We collaborate closely with other departments, all staff, and numerous volunteers to deliver the highest level of donor and public engagement. **Highlight of Key Responsibilities** - Assume a leadership role to develop, implement, and coordinate a comprehensive donor stewardship program focused on a complete spectrum of individual donor growth, including: - Monthly giving - Major gifts - Gift planning - Advisor directed funds - Third-party gifts - Cultivate relationships to enhance donor engagement across all Advancement team activities. - Supervise initiatives focused on nurturing individual donor relationships, enhancing relationship growth, and ensuring donor satisfaction. - Collaborate closely with the marketing and communications team to create strategic communications that align with planned activities for donor engagement, expansion, and appreciation. - Organize and execute events related to donor stewardship. - Maintain detailed donor records, track communications, and document activities in Wildlife Rescue’s donor CRM. - Develop processes to track program initiatives and KPIs for presentation to the Executive team, Board of Directors, Membership, and other stakeholders. **Key Qualifications & Experience** - Three to five years of experience in fundraising for a charity, with a focus on donor stewardship and acquisition. - Experience in coordinating relationships with high-value donors, managing donor-advised funds, and overseeing monthly giving programs is an invaluable asset. - Demonstrated exceptional interpersonal skills through a proven ability to foster meaningful relationships with all stakeholders. - Exceptional organizational and time management skills, coupled with keen attention to detail. - Experience working in a remote, cross-functional team environment. - Demonstrated ability to prioritize and adapt swiftly to changing work environments. - Experience in developing and implementing needs assessments, project plans, operating procedures, and protocols. - Proficient in Salesforce CRM or comparable database systems. - Fundamental knowled
